Combined Effects of Meal Frequency and Protein Load on Cardiometabolic Risk Factors

NCT02529228 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 10

Last updated 2015-08-20

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

This study examines the effect of meal frequency and meal composition on risk factors of cardiometabolic disease.

Conditions

Interventions

OTHER

Meal (Eating) Frequency

Dividing meal intake into 2 or 6 meals with equal energy content

OTHER

Protein Composition

Consuming meals with higher or lower protein.
